The River Forest housing market is very competitive. The median sale price of a home in River Forest was $269K last month, up 25.4%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in River Forest is $155, up 4.0% since last year.
What is the housing market like in River Forest today?
In March 2024, River Forest home prices were up 25.4%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$269K. On average, homes in River Forest sell after 45 days on the market compared to 36 days last year. There were 2 homes sold in March this year, up from 2 last year.

Climate's impact on River Forest housing
Learn about natural hazards and environmental risks, such as floods, fires, wind, and heat that
could impact homes in River Forest.
Risk Factor
Flood Factor - Moderate
24% of properties are at risk of severe flooding over the next 30 years
Flood Factor
River Forest has a moderate risk of flooding. 52 properties in River Forest are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 24% of all properties in River Forest.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.
100% of properties are at risk of wildfire over the next 30 years
Fire Factor
River Forest has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 551 properties in River Forest that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 100% of all properties in River Forest.

Wind Factor
River Forest has an Extreme Wind Factor® risk based on the projected likelihood and speed of hurricane, tornado, or severe storm winds impacting it. River Forest is most at risk from hurricanes. 551 properties in River Forest have some risk of being in a severe wind event within the next 30 years.
Wind likelihood over time
If an exceedingly rare windstorm
(a 1-in-3,000 year storm event)
occurred today, it could cause wind gusts of up to 146 mph. In 30 years, an event of this same likelihood would show increased wind gusts of up to 157 mph.
